#0d59fc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0d59fc is composed of 5.1% red, 34.9%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.8%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 220.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 52%. #0d59fc color hex could be obtained by blending #1ab2ff with #0000f9.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

● #0d59fc color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#0d59fc has RGB values of R:13, G:89, B:252 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 875004.
